引言
在现代网络环境中,v2ray作为一种强大的代理工具,广泛应用于科学上网和网络隐私保护。为了确保其正常运行,了解如何使用重启命令是非常重要的。本文将详细介绍v2ray的重启命令及其相关内容。
为什么需要重启v2ray
- 更新配置:在修改了v2ray的配置文件后,需要重启服务以使更改生效。
- 解决问题:当v2ray出现异常或无法连接时,重启服务往往可以解决问题。
- 资源管理:定期重启可以释放系统资源,避免内存泄漏等问题。
v2ray重启命令
1. 使用systemctl重启
如果你的v2ray是通过systemd管理的,可以使用以下命令: bash sudo systemctl restart v2ray
- 该命令会停止v2ray服务并重新启动。
- 使用
status
命令可以检查服务状态: bash sudo systemctl status v2ray
2. 使用service命令重启
对于某些系统,可以使用service命令: bash sudo service v2ray restart
- 该命令同样会停止并重新启动v2ray服务。
3. 手动重启v2ray
如果你是手动运行v2ray的,可以使用以下命令: bash pkill v2ray nohup v2ray -config /path/to/config.json &
pkill
命令用于结束当前运行的v2ray进程。nohup
命令可以在后台运行v2ray,确保即使关闭终端,v2ray仍然在运行。
常见问题解答
Q1: v2ray重启后配置没有生效,怎么办?
- 确保配置文件路径正确。
- 检查配置文件的语法是否正确,可以使用v2ray的验证工具。
- 查看v2ray的日志文件,寻找错误信息。
Q2: 如何查看v2ray的运行状态?
-
使用以下命令查看状态: bash sudo systemctl status v2ray
-
也可以查看日志文件,通常位于
/var/log/v2ray.log
。
Q3: v2ray重启后连接速度变慢,可能是什么原因?
- 可能是网络环境变化,尝试更换节点。
- 检查是否有其他程序占用带宽。
- 查看v2ray的配置,确保没有错误。
Q4: 如何设置v2ray自动重启?
-
可以通过systemd设置服务的重启策略,在v2ray的.service文件中添加: ini [Service] Restart=always
-
这样可以确保v2ray在崩溃后自动重启。
总结
掌握v2ray的重启命令对于维护网络代理的稳定性至关重要。无论是通过systemctl、service命令,还是手动重启,了解这些命令的使用方法可以帮助用户更好地管理v2ray服务。希望本文能为您提供有价值的信息,帮助您顺利使用v2ray。
正文完